Purchasing Power Analysis
A Biochemists and Biophysicists in Albuquerque, NM earns $55,000 in nominal terms, which is 5.5% above the national average of $52,140. After adjusting for the local cost of living (index 94.0 vs national 100), this is equivalent to $58,511 in national-average purchasing power.
Tax differences are not included. Only cost-of-living index adjustments are applied.
